
# 数据对比分析Excel透视表怎么做?动态图表教程
透视表,数据分析的第一道坎
提到Excel数据处理,很多人第一时间想到的就是透视表。这个诞生于上世纪九十年代的功能,至今仍然是职场数据分析的标配工具。但真正用好它的人,并不算多。
在实际工作中,我接触过太多这样的场景:同事面对堆积如山的数据,要么手动逐行筛选统计,耗费大量时间;要么勉强拖拽出几张透视表,却不知道如何进一步提取有价值的信息。特别是做数据对比分析时,很多人更是无从下手——明明数据就在那里,却看不出名堂。
这篇文章的目标很简单:用最直接的方式教会你如何用Excel透视表做数据对比分析,同时搭配动态图表,让你的分析结果一目了然。全文内容基于Excel主流版本的实际功能展开,所涉及的操作逻辑在Office 365及Excel 2016以上版本中均可适用。
一、透视表到底能做什么
在动手之前,有必要先弄清楚透视表的本质。它本质上是一个交互式数据汇总工具,核心价值在于能够快速从海量数据中提取关键指标,按照不同的维度进行重组和计算。
举例来说,你有一份包含几千条销售记录的数据表,每条记录包含日期、产品类别、销售员、销售额、客户区域等信息。如果用传统方法统计“各区域不同产品类别的销售额”,你可能需要反复筛选、排序、求和。但通过透视表,这些步骤可以一步完成,而且结果可以随时切换维度,重新组合。
这种能力在做数据对比分析时尤为珍贵。因为对比分析的核心,就是从不同角度看待同一批数据,而透视表正好提供了这种“随意切换视角”的灵活性。

二、创建透视表的基础操作
2.1 数据准备的第一原则
很多人忽视了一个前提:透视表的效果取决于源数据的质量。理想的数据源应该满足以下几个条件:
- 字段完整:每一列都有明确的表头,不要出现空标题或者混合多含义的表头
- 格式统一:同一列的数据类型要一致,比如金额列不要混有文本,日期列不要出现“待确认”这样的文字
- 无合并单元格:源数据区域中不要有合并后的单元格,这会导致透视表识别错误
- 避免重复标题行:数据表中只保留一行表头,不要在中间插入空行或重复标题
如果你手头的数据比较杂乱,可以先用小浣熊AI智能助手这类工具辅助进行数据清洗和格式规范化处理,减少后续不必要的排查时间。
2.2 透视表的创建步骤
以一份标准的销售数据表为例,假设A列到E列分别为“日期、产品类别、销售员、销售额、销售区域”,接下来按照以下步骤操作:

第一步,选中数据区域任意单元格,依次点击“插入”选项卡中的“透视表”。Excel会自动识别数据范围,默认新建一个工作表来放置透视表。
第二步,在右侧弹出的“透视表字段”窗格中,将需要分析的字段拖拽到下方的“行”“列”“值”“筛选”四个区域中。这里有一个关键逻辑:
- 行标签:你想按什么维度展示数据纵向排列,比如“产品类别”
- 列标签:你想按什么维度展示数据横向对比,比如“销售区域”
- 值:你要汇总计算的核心指标,通常是数值型字段,如“销售额”
- 筛选:全局过滤条件,比如只看某一年或者某个大区的数据
完成字段布局后,透视表就会立即生成。以“产品类别”为行、“销售区域”为列、“销售额”为值,你就能得到一张清晰的交叉表格,直观看到不同产品在不同区域的销售对比情况。
三、数据对比分析的核心技巧
会建透视表只是第一步,真正体现水平的是如何利用透视表进行深度的数据对比分析。下面这几个技巧,能够显著提升你的分析效率。
3.1 多个值字段的组合展示
默认情况下,透视表对值字段只做求和计算。但实际分析中,你往往需要同时看到多个指标。Excel透视表支持在一个值字段区域中放置多个指标。
比如,在分析销售数据时,你不仅想看“销售额总和”,还关心“订单数量”和“平均客单价”。操作方法很简单:将“销售额”字段拖入值区域两次,第二次拖入后点击该字段,选择“值字段设置”,将汇总方式分别改为“求和”“计数”和“平均值”。
这样,一张表就能同时展示三个核心指标,而且每个指标都可以单独设置显示格式。比如将金额显示为万元并保留一位小数,将订单数量显示为整数。这种多指标并行展示的方式,是数据对比分析中最常用的技巧之一。
3.2 同比环比的快速计算
做数据对比分析,如果不涉及时间维度的比较,往往是不够完整的。透视表提供了“显示值方式”功能,可以自动计算同比环比。
以月度销售数据为例,假设行标签是“月份”,值字段是“销售额”。点击值字段旁边的下拉箭头,选择“显示值方式”,再选择“差异百分比”或“同比增长”。如果选择“差异百分比”,系统会要求你选择“基本字段”,这里选择“月份”,系统会自动计算每个月与上月的环比增长率。
这个功能的好处在于,你不需要在源数据中提前计算好增长率字段,透视表会自动完成动态计算。而且当数据源更新时,透视表中的同比环比数据也会同步更新。
3.3 切片器与时间线的交互过滤
传统的筛选方式是通过字段的下拉菜单来选择,这种方式在需要频繁切换对比条件时显得不够高效。切片器和时间线是解决这个问题的好帮手。
选中透视表任意单元格,点击“分析”选项卡中的“插入切片器”,勾选你需要的字段,比如“产品类别”和“销售区域”。确定后,Excel会在工作表中生成几个独立的切片器卡片,每个卡片上的按钮对应该字段的具体值。点击按钮即可快速过滤数据,而且可以按住Ctrl键多选,实现多条件组合过滤。
时间线是切片器的升级版,专门针对日期字段设计。如果你有包含完整日期的销售数据,插入时间线后,可以通过滑动时间轴的方式快速选择时间范围,比如“最近三个月”“本季度”“去年全年”等。这种可视化的时间选择方式,在做动态报表展示时尤其加分。
四、动态图表的制作与绑定
透视表解决了数据汇总的问题,但最终呈现在别人面前时,表格往往不够直观。搭配动态图表,才能让分析结果真正“活”起来。
4.1 图表类型的选择逻辑
不同类型的数据对比,适合的图表形式完全不同:
- 柱状图:适合展示不同类别之间的数值对比,比如各区域销售额对比
- 折线图:适合展示随时间变化的趋势,比如月度销售额走势
- 组合图:适合同时展示绝对值和增长率,比如销售额和环比增长率放在一张图中
- 饼图:适合展示占比关系,但不太适合多类别对比
在透视表中创建图表非常简便:选中透视表,点击“分析”选项卡中的“透视图”,在弹出的对话框中选择需要的图表类型,确认后Excel会自动生成一个与透视表数据联动的图表。
这里有一个重要的细节:图表的坐标轴和图例会自动引用透视表的行标签和列标签。这意味着当你通过切片器或筛选器改变透视表的数据时,图表会自动更新,无需重新绑定。这种联动机制,正是动态图表的核心优势。
4.2 图表美化的基本原则
默认生成的图表往往配色普通、元素堆砌,需要适当调整才能用于正式汇报。以下几个调整值得注意:
- 精简图例:删除不必要的图例项,将关键信息直接显示在图表标题中
- 调整配色:在“图表设计”选项卡中选择一个适合你演示场景的配色方案,避免使用过于鲜艳刺眼的颜色
- 添加数据标签:在重要的数据列上显示具体数值,方便观众快速读取
- 统一字体:整个图表使用同一种字体,字号根据重要程度分出层级
这些调整不需要复杂的操作,目的是让图表的信息传达更高效、视觉呈现更专业。
4.3 动态图表的联动设置
如果你希望图表能够响应切片器的过滤操作,需要确保切片器与图表之间建立了正确的连接关系。
插入切片器后,在“切片器”选项卡中点击“报表连接”,确保需要联动的透视表和透视图都被勾选。这样,当你在切片器中选择不同条件时,透视表和关联的图表会同步更新。
如果你的报告中有多个图表需要同时联动,可以为它们共用同一套切片器。这种设计在制作仪表盘类报表时非常实用,能够让用户通过几个简单的选择操作,快速查看不同维度的数据对比结果。
五、实战案例:销售数据对比分析
为了让大家有一个完整的操作参照,这里以一个具体的分析场景来说明整个流程。
5.1 分析目标
假设你需要分析公司2024年上半年的销售数据,回答以下几个问题:各产品类别的销售额占比如何、不同区域的销售表现差异在哪里、哪些销售员的业绩增长最快。
5.2 操作步骤
首先,将“日期”字段拖入行区域,系统会自动按月汇总。右键点击该字段,选择“分组”,将日期按“月”和“年”组合,这样可以得到“2024年1月”“2024年2月”这样的时间标签。
接着,将“产品类别”拖入列区域,“销售额”拖入值区域,汇总方式设为“求和”。这时候你得到了一张月份与产品类别交叉的汇总表。
然后,插入时间线切片器,连接到该透视表。用户可以通过拖动时间轴选择特定的月份范围,透视表和图表会自动更新。
再复制这个透视表,将“产品类别”从列区域移到行区域,“销售区域”拖入列区域,得到另一个视角的汇总表。用同样的方式创建柱状图。
最后,将两个透视图和相关的切片器排列在同一个工作表中,形成一个简单的分析仪表盘。用户可以通过切换时间范围和筛选条件,动态查看不同维度下的销售数据对比。
5.3 结果解读
通过这套分析框架,你可以快速得出几个关键结论。比如,通过柱状图直接对比各产品类别的销售额数值,找出贡献最大的品类;通过透视表的差异百分比计算功能,识别增长最快的区域和品类;通过时间线的切换,观察不同时间段的趋势变化。
整个过程不需要编写任何公式,全部通过透视表的交互功能完成。即使数据源有更新,只需要刷新透视表,整个分析报表就会同步更新。
六、常见问题与解决思路
6.1 透视表不更新数据
这是最常见的问题之一。如果你修改了源数据但透视表没有同步,通常是因为透视表的缓存机制。解决方法很简单:选中透视表任意单元格,点击“分析”选项卡中的“刷新”,或者直接按Alt+F5手动刷新。如果数据源的范围发生了变化,需要点击“更改数据源”重新选择。
6.2 组合计算结果不对
有时候明明设置了汇总方式,结果却不对。比如想求平均值但显示的却是求和结果。检查一下该字段在源数据中的格式是否正确——如果金额列中混入了文本或空格,Excel可能会将其识别为文本而非数值,导致计算错误。清理源数据中的脏数据,是解决这类问题的根本办法。
6.3 图表与透视表断开连接
如果你对透视表做了大幅度的结构调整,比如删除了某个字段,关联的透视图可能会出现问题。尽量避免在创建图表后再大幅度调整透视表的布局。如果必须调整,建议先保存文件备份。
写在最后
透视表是Excel中最强大的数据分析工具之一,但很多人因为觉得“复杂”而迟迟没有系统学习。实际上,它的入门门槛并不高,真正的难点在于理解数据分组的逻辑和熟练运用各种分析功能。
本文所涵盖的内容,是你在日常工作中最常遇到的场景。掌握了这些操作之后,你完全有能力独立完成一份专业的数据对比分析报告。当然,Excel的功能远不止于此,如果你有更高级的需求,比如使用DAX函数做复杂计算,或者用Power Query做数据清洗和转换,可以在此基础上继续深入。
工具本身只是手段,真正的核心始终是你对业务的理解和分析思路。掌握了透视表和动态图表的制作方法,接下来要做的,就是带着这些问题去审视你手头的数据。祝你做出漂亮的分析报告。




















